What specific evidence demonstrates Hamas's use of civilian infrastructure for military purposes, and what are the immediate implications?
The Israeli Defense Forces (IDF) uncovered a Hamas tunnel network beneath the European Hospital in Khan Yunis, Gaza, using it as a command center for senior operatives and storing weapons and intelligence. Footage released Saturday shows the extensive underground infrastructure and the bodies of several Hamas operatives found within. This action directly exposes Hamas's use of civilian infrastructure for military operations.
